Atom D425 Details

The Intel Atom D425 is designed for users seeking low-power mobile computing with integrated graphics, particularly in embedded systems, netbooks, and lightweight devices where power efficiency is prioritized over raw performance. Launched in June 2010, this processor is now over 13 years old, placing it firmly in the legacy category, and reflects the early era of Intel’s Atom lineup aimed at ultra-portable and cost-sensitive platforms.

Built on the 45 nm process and based on the Pineview microarchitecture, the Atom D425 features a single core with Hyper-Threading, enabling it to handle two threads simultaneously. It operates at a base frequency of 1.834 GHz with a locked multiplier, limiting overclocking potential. The processor includes 512 KB of L2 cache and supports DDR2 and DDR3 memory types, though it lacks support for modern instruction sets like SSE4, which impacts its ability to run contemporary software efficiently.

Despite its age, the D425 offers a TDP of just 10 W, making it highly energy-efficient for its time and suitable for fanless or low-thermal designs. It is packaged in a BGA 437 form factor, which is soldered directly onto the motherboard, meaning it is not user-upgradeable. Integrated graphics are provided via the GMA 3150, which supports basic video playback and 2D tasks but is inadequate for modern gaming or GPU-intensive applications.

Intel Atom D425

Main Specifications

Designer: Intel
Name: Atom D425
Cores: 1
Threads: 2
Base Frequency: 1834 MHz
Clock Multiplier: 14x (locked)
Core Name: Pineview
Socket: BGA 437
Package: FC-BGA12F
Target Segment: Mobile
TDP: 10 W

Cache Specifications

L1 Cache: 62.464 KiB
L2 Cache: 0.488 MiB

Memory Specifications

Supported Memory Type: DDR2, DDR3

Physical Specifications

Process: 45 nm
Die Area: 66 mm²
Transistor Count: 0.00 billion
Manufacturer: Intel

CPU Features

MMX SSE SSE2 SSE3 SSSE3
